RESEARCH PROFILE
Kiane de Kleijne is a postdoctoral researcher at the Technology, Innovation & Society group at 果冻传媒. Kiane specialises in assessing the environmental or climate impacts of emerging technologies, particularly in the energy and industrial transition. Examples are green hydrogen, technologies that capture CO2 and use it in or as a product, and direct air CO2 capture and storage. She aims to understand under which conditions these technologies are best able to contribute to drastically reducing greenhouse gas emissions.
Kiane was chapter scientist and contributing author in the IPCC Special Report on Global Warming of 1.5C (2018) (Chapter 4: Strengthening and implementing the global response), and in the Mitigation part of the IPCC鈥檚 Sixth Assessment Report (2022) (Chapter 12: Cross-sectoral perspectives).
ACADEMIC BACKGROUND
Kiane obtained a bachelor鈥檚 degree in Liberal Arts and Sciences from University College Utrecht, an interdisciplinary honours college. She continued with a master鈥檚 in Physics at Radboud University in Nijmegen, specialising in Science, Management and Innovation, and focussing on climate change and energy.
After her studies, Kiane started as a junior researcher at the department of Environmental Science at Radboud University. She also obtained her PhD there in 2024, with a thesis titled 鈥淭he Paris compatibility of green hydrogen and carbon capture and utilisation technologies鈥.
